31438698766875 is an odd composite number. It is composed of five distinct prime numbers multiplied together. It has a total of three hundred sixty divisors.

Prime factorization of 31438698766875:

33 × 54 × 312 × 612 × 521

(3 × 3 × 3 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 5 × 31 × 31 × 61 × 61 × 521)

How big is 31438698766875?
  • 31,438,698,766,875 seconds is equal to 999,653 years, 19 weeks, 3 days, 7 hours, 41 minutes, 15 seconds.
  • To count from 1 to 31,438,698,766,875 would take you about two million, four hundred ninety-nine thousand, one hundred thirty-three years!

    This is a very rough estimate, based on a speaking rate of half a second every third order of magnitude. If you speak quickly, you could probably say any randomly-chosen number between one and a thousand in around half a second. Very big numbers obviously take longer to say, so we add half a second for every extra x1000. (We do not count involuntary pauses, bathroom breaks or the necessity of sleep in our calculation!)
